I have two Wii nunchucks both made by Nyko and they both have problems. The first one works but it sometimes sticksin one direction and I have to un-plut it and plug it back in. The second one has a problem where you have to be very still in order to make it work. Any good fixes?

It feels like miiverse in this thread. You're not going to find any quick fixes for your issues.

You might be able to use parts from your broken official nintendo nunchuck to fix your 1st nyko's faulty control stick. Your 2nd nyko you described has loose wires somewhere.

Your best bet is to buy new ones at an old pawnshop or refurbished from Nintendo for $10 each. These peripherals are so cheap it's not worth the time or effort to fix them (If you don't know what you're doing).
